CVE-2026-57988 Daily CVE Watchlist Note

Relative path traversal in Microsoft Edge (Chromium-based) allows an unauthorized attacker to execute code over a network.

CVE Snapshot

  • CVE: CVE-2026-57988
  • Daily rank: 7
  • Severity: HIGH
  • CVSS: 7.1
  • EPSS percentile: 41.6%
  • Exploitation signal in source data: no
  • NVD publication time: 2026-07-03T21:17:02.023Z
